Free Learning Resources
Curated collection of the best free tutorials, documentation, and tools to help you master new skills.
Modern JavaScript
The modern guide to JavaScript, from basics to advanced topics.
freeCodeCamp (Full Stack)
Learn to code for free with interactive lessons and projects.
MDN Web Docs
Resources for developers, by developers. The official web documentation.
Frontend Roadmaps
Step by step guides and paths to learn differenet tools or technologies.
CSS Tricks
Tips, Tricks, and Techniques on using Cascading Style Sheets.
OWASP Top 10
The standard awareness document for developers and web application security.
PortSwigger Web Security Academy
Free web security training from the creators of Burp Suite.
TryHackMe (Free Rooms)
Hands-on cyber security training through gamified labs.
Hack The Box Academy
Cyber security training with guided paths and interactive modules.
NIST Security Frameworks
Standards, guidelines, and best practices to manage cybersecurity risk.
Kaggle Learn
Practical data skills you can apply immediately.
Google ML Crash Course
Google's fast-paced, practical introduction to machine learning.
Fast.ai Practical Deep Learning
Making neural nets uncool again. Top-tier deep learning course.
Data Science Roadmap
Roadmap to becoming a Data Scientist in 2024.
GeeksforGeeks
A computer science portal for geeks. Huge collection of tutorials.
CS50 – Harvard
Introduction to the intellectual enterprises of computer science and the art of programming.
Java Programming (Oracle)
The official Java Tutorials to guide you through the language.
AWS Free Tier + Docs
Gain free hands-on experience with the AWS platform.
Google Cloud Skills Boost
Free learning paths to build your cloud skills.
Docker Official Docs
Everything you need to know about Docker containers.
DevOps Roadmap
Step by step guide for DevOps or Site Reliability Engineer.
Android Developer
The official site for Android developers. Documentation, guides, and more.
Flutter Docs
Build apps for any screen from a single codebase.
React Native Docs
Create native apps for Android and iOS using React.
Expo
The easiest way to build, deploy, and iterate on native Android and iOS apps.
Playwright Docs
Fast and reliable end-to-end testing for modern web apps.
Postman Learning
Learn how to use Postman for API development and testing.
ATS Resume Templates
Free LaTeX resume templates to beat the ATS bots.
Specialized CV Template
Recommended clear and professional CV template.
Resume Keywords
Learn which keywords to include to get noticed.
Interview Bit
Practice coding interview questions from top companies.